Group Definitions Section
You use the Group Definitions section to create, select, or delete a group of projects. You can also use this section to specify whether to run the projects in the group all at once, in sequence, or at intervals that you specify.

Group Projects Section
You use the Group Projects section to add, remove, and arrange projects in a group. For each project that you add to a group, you can select the method to invoke, such as GET or POST. You can also specify the number of times to run each project, and specify whether to run project instances all at once, in sequence, or at defined intervals.

Completed Projects Output Section
The Completed Projects Output section provides processing information about each project in a group, including the number of project instances processed, total time to process all project instances, the average amount of time to process a project instance, and more.

Output Information Section
The Output Information section displays information that the system returns when you perform a Get or Post on a web server.
When you work with MIME messages, you can use the View drop-down list to view the entire raw message response, message metadata, or individual sections of the response.
When you are working with message types other than MIME, you can view the raw message response only.
